    12 Days of Christmas Advent Gift For Christians! (QR Codes)

    Modified: Jul 18, 2025 · Published: Aug 16, 2024 by Brandy · This post may contain affiliate links.

    12 Days of Christmas gift! 12 pieces of candy, each labeled with a QR code to an inspirational Christmas video! This is a fun gift idea for teens, families, friends, and neighbors!

    12 Days of Christmas Videos

    The QR codes link to a selection of YouTube videos from the Latter-day Saints Channel, The Piano Guys, The Tabernacle Choir at Temple Square, Studio C, the Strive to Be Channel and other uplifting accounts. The QR codes are on a printable sheet that can be downloaded in the supplies section and at the end of the post.

    There are currently 5 sets available. Set 1 was the first set I made back in 2021, and I've added a new one every year. The newest set, set 5 (2025), was recently added to the collection.

    cup of paper shred and chocolate squares

    Each QR code is cut out and attached to the back of a piece of candy. You can use Ghirardelli chocolate squares, peppermint patties, or a variety of holiday candies depending on your budget. We've given the young women $5 fleece throws or cozy socks in the past, always keeping the budget between $3-$5 per girl. This gift fits right within that budget.

    How To Assemble 12 Days of Christmas Containers

    I love these containers and use them for my simmer pot potpourri gifts and for packaging up homemade granola to give away. They are perfect for holding 12 pieces of candy. You can add a bit of paper shred to fill in any gaps, but it really isn't necessary.  The printable lids fit these containers EXACTLY. If you use different containers simply attach the label to the front or side, or tie the label on with string!

    Frequently Asked Questions

    Can missionaries use these QR code gifts?

    Missionaries have smartphones, but are not allowed access to most internet sites and do not have access to YouTube. They would not be able to use these codes. However, they can use the device-free option with scriptures instead of videos.

    Can the 12 Days of Christmas labels be used on other containers?

    Absolutely! While the labels fit perfectly on the containers that I used, you can glue or tape them to the front of plastic baggies or small gift boxes.

    Do the QR codes ever expire?

    I used static QR codes, which means that they will last forever. There is no expiration, so as long as the videos are still listed on Youtube, the codes will work! This means that you don't need to use the most current set. You can go back to the first set and use it if you'd like, or rotate through the years.
